Elon Musk shares ‘proof’ that LinkedIn founder Reid Hoffman wished Donald Trump had been killed · financialexpress.com

Elon Musk recently shared a screenshot on X of a remark made by Reid Hoffman, the founder of LinkedIn, during a public discussion in July 2024.

Hoffman was talking to Peter Thiel, a venture capitalist who supports Donald Trump.

Hoffman said, 'I wish I had made him an actual martyr,' in response to Thiel's sarcastic thanks for funding legal actions against Trump.

This remark was seen as inappropriate by many, especially after an assassination attempt on Trump.

Hoffman later clarified that he was using dark humor, not literally wishing harm.

Musk's post has brought back attention to this controversial exchange and sparked debate about political speech by influential figures.
